荒漠植物根际解磷细菌的筛选及抑菌和促生特性研究

Screening of Phosphate-solubilizing Bacteria in Rhizosphere of Desert Plants and Their Antibacterial and Growth-promoting Effects
下载PDF
导出
摘要 从荒漠植物根际筛选解磷菌株并研究其促生效应,为推动荒漠区微生物资源的开发和利用提供有效的参考。采用平板培养和钼锑抗比色法筛选荒漠植物根际土壤中具有解磷活性的细菌菌株,测定其促生和抑菌活性,并利用盆栽接种试验分析代表菌株对柠条幼苗生长的促进作用。结果表明:筛选出6株溶解无机磷的菌株,溶磷量为52.82~63.93 mg/L,其中菌株IP6的溶磷量最高;筛选出4株溶解有机磷的菌株,溶磷量为2.33~2.80 mg/L;多数解磷菌同时具备固氮、产IAA和分泌铁载体能力,所有菌株对玉米大斑病菌和马铃薯干腐病菌都能产生明显的抑制作用。与不接菌对照相比,接种沙雷氏菌IP6使柠条幼苗的株高、根长和鲜质量显著提高12.39%、9.85%和30.68%;接种假单胞菌OP2使柠条幼苗的株高、根长和叶片数显著提高13.29%、8.62%和19.56%,鲜质量和干质量显著增加46.32%和37.98%,二者促生效果显著,具有进一步开发为微生物肥料的潜能。 Screening phosphate-solubilizing bacteria from the rhizosphere of desert plants and studying their growth-promoting effects can lay a foundation for the development and utilization of microbial resources in desert areas.Plate culturing and molybdenum-antimony colorimetry methods were used to select phosphate-solubilizing bacterial strains from the rhizosphere soil of desert plants,and their growth-promotion and antibacterial activities were determined,followed by a pot inoculation test to analyze the growth-promoting effects of representative strains on Caragana sp.seedlings.The results showed that six strains capable of dissolving inorganic phosphate were screened,with phosphate-solubilizing capacities ranging from 52.82 to 63.93 mg/L,among which strain IP6 had the highest phosphate solubility.Four strains capable of dissolving organic phosphate were screened,with solubilization capacities ranging from 2.33 to 2.80 mg/L.Most phosphate-solubilizing bacteria also possessed the abilities to fix nitrogen,produce indole-3-acetic acid(IAA),and secrete siderophores.All strains could produce obvious inhibitory effects on the pathogens of Exserohilum turcica and Fusarium solani.Compared with the control,inoculation with Serratia sp.IP6 significantly increased the plant height,root length and fresh weight of Caragana sp.seedlings by 12.39%,9.85%and 30.68%,respectively;and inoculation with Pseudomonas sp.OP2 significantly increased the plant height,root length and number of leaves by 13.29%,8.62%and 19.56%,respectively,and the fresh weight and dry weight by 46.32%and 37.98%,respectively.The growth-promoting effects of both strains were significant,indicating their potential to be further developed as microbial fertilizers.
